Lyra's POV:

My eyes fluttered open in the morning.

The hooded lady spoke in parables the whole night telling me I had to learn about my history and who I am.

Though she still didn't show her face, she said I would learn at the end of today and would have a real conversation.

The grass beneath me was so soft to the touch and smelt so good…

WAIT?!

GRASS?!

I jumped up with full awareness that I wasn't in my bedroom…but where was I?

I'm not known for sleepwalking; it's never happened before.

"I see you're finally awake" the queen caught me off guard.

How long had she been standing behind me and watch me sleep?

"your majesty! I'm so sorry, this isn't what it looks like" though I had no idea what it looked like.

"everything is ok. I know you didn't come here intentionally…she led you here" the queen smiled.

"who?" does she know about the hooded lady too?

"the great priestess" I almost laughed.

"look around you" and I did.

We were in some beautiful garden with a huge tree right in the middle.

Butterflies were flying around the place and there were certain bushes here and there.

Overall it had a warm and spiritual feeling; it felt like it was in another world.

"come…walk with me" she placed her hand on my back and lead me towards the tree.

"do you know about the legendary crystal and its prison?" she asked.

"a bit. My me-maw would tell me stories about it. She said it was a special gem that could boost the powers of the priestess but I never believed it"

As we got closer to the tree I saw the crystal with my own two eyes and it was more beautiful than anything I had ever seen!

It wasn't hidden totally by the tree but it was still beautiful.

"I can't believe it"

"do you know about the curse?" the queen asked again.

"well; I heard that it would curse those who try to pull it out for greed and wrong purposes…and if they weren't the chosen one" I spoke while looking at the crystal.

"for someone who doesn't believe in the priestess, I'm shocked to discover you know about all this"

"well my me-maw was a big fan of hers…" I said shyly.

"well the prophesy wasn't all true…" she paused looking at the crystal.

"want to try pulling it out?" she asked playfully.

"I don't want to get cursed and die before my time"

"you won't and if you were meant to die, you would have when I saw you in here" she smiled rubbing my back.

"but…"

"don't be shy; just try it" she urged.

I took a deep breath and moved closer and closer to the crystal. Its glow was mesmerizing and very tempting.

I could now see why it posed a threat.

Carefully, I placed my hands on the crystal alone, hoping not to regret this decision.

With one swift pull, the crystal came right out of the tree…

How?

Why?

t-this isn't meant to happen!

I stared at the jewel with so much wonder and confusion.

How was I able to pull out this jewel that even the strongest of men couldn't?

Why am I suddenly the chosen one?

I don't even believe in the priestess.

"the prophesy you know of isn't true" the queen got my attention.

That was when I noticed that I was surrounded by my friends and the rest of the royal family but they weren't too close to the tree.

"w-what d-d-do you mean?" the words forcefully left my mouth.

"though the prophesy stated that it was only the chosen one that could touch the crystal…it also stated that it's only the relatives or descendants of the priestess that could wield its power"

"what're you saying?"

"you are the last and only living descendant of Elaka and the next Khamatu" she bowed her head.

I looked around and was shocked to see everyone following in her footsteps.

Everything is happening so fast!

Why me of all people?

I never asked for any of this!

My heart began beating faster and faster and felt like it would jump out of my chest at any moment.

Beads of sweat formed on my head and it became harder to breathe.

Then everything went black…
